Fabrizio Romano has confirmed that Sporting Lisbon concluded a deal with Man Utd this summer behind Viktor Gyokeres' back.

Gyokeres was involved in one of the transfer sagas of the summer, going to war with Sporting Lisbon before eventually completing a €73.5 million transfer to Arsenal.

Man Utd had been very keen to sign Gyokeres as well, with Ruben Amorim hoping to reunite with the player he developed into one of the best strikers in Europe at Sporting.

But the Sweden star was clear from the start that the only club he wanted to join was Arsenal, and refused to entertain United's offer.

Sporting 'sold' Gyokeres to Man Utd

Earlier this week, Jonathan Chalkias, an assistant to Gyokeres' agent Hasan Cetinkaya, alleged that before the former Coventry hitman agreed to move to the Emirates Stadium, Sporting were secretly plotting to hook him up again with Ruben Amorim at Old Trafford.

“Sporting had concluded a deal with Manchester United behind our backs, that was a problem. United offered a higher transfer fee," Chalkias said.

And Romano has now taken that further on his YouTube channel and said that Sporting actually concluded a deal to sell Gyokeres to United this summer.

The eventual fee would have been higher than the €73.5m Arsenal will pay once bonuses are reached.

This was all done without Gyokeres' knowledge but the player stayed firm and refused to move to Old Trafford.

A war was ongoing most of the summer between the player’s entourage and Sporting over his asking price.

Gyokeres’ agents claimed that Sporting broke a promise to sell him for around €60m plus €10m in bonuses, while Sporting denied a promise was ever made.

This led to Gyokeres refusing to turn up to pre-season training in a bid to force a move through to Arsenal.

Eventually he got his way and he has had a decent start to life in London with three goals in seven Premier League games.

Gyokeres was the hottest striking property around going into the summer after having an incredible season, scoring 54 goals in 52 games in all competitions, and leading Sporting to another league title.

This followed on from his brilliant form from the previous season for Sporting where he scored 43 goals in all competitions for his club.
